Understanding Your Options: Types of Affordable Branded Tote Bags
Not all tote bags are created equal, and knowing your options before requesting quotes will save you a lot of time and back-and-forth.
Natural Cotton and Canvas Totes
These are the classic choice — typically made from 100% cotton or a cotton-canvas blend. They have a generous print area on the front panel, feel substantial in the hand, and photograph beautifully for social media and event documentation. GSM (grams per square metre) matters here: a 180–220 GSM bag feels noticeably more premium than a 100 GSM budget option. For Brisbane organisations looking to keep costs manageable, a 180 GSM natural cotton tote with a single-colour screen print is often the sweet spot.
Non-Woven Polypropylene Totes
These are the budget-friendly workhorse of the promotional bag world. They’re lightweight, waterproof, and available in almost every colour imaginable. MOQs tend to be low — often as few as 100 units — which makes them popular for school events, community expos, and large-scale conference giveaways. The trade-off is that they feel less premium. If you’re handing them out at a trade show or community event and volume is the priority, non-woven bags are a practical solution.
Jute and Recycled Material Totes
Jute bags have grown significantly in popularity across Queensland, particularly for organisations in the food, health, and wellness sectors. They have a natural, earthy aesthetic that aligns with eco-conscious branding. Similarly, bags made from recycled PET (plastic bottles) are increasingly available at competitive price points and make for a compelling story to tell your audience. Laminated Totes and Cooler Bag Hybrids
For a step up in functionality, laminated totes offer a moisture-resistant surface and a slightly more polished appearance. Cooler bag variants — which feature an insulated inner lining — are particularly popular with Brisbane-based food businesses, sporting clubs, and event organisers running outdoor activations in Queensland’s warm climate.
Decoration Methods: What Works Best on Tote Bags
Choosing the right decoration method is just as important as choosing the right bag style. The wrong combination can lead to disappointing results, especially for detailed artwork or multi-colour designs.
Screen Printing
Screen printing is the most cost-effective method for large runs with one to four colours. The print is bold, durable, and looks excellent on cotton and canvas surfaces. Setup fees apply per colour, so it’s most economical when your design is relatively simple and your order quantity is 100 units or more. For Brisbane sporting clubs ordering kit bags or event totes, this is typically the go-to method.
Heat Transfer and Digital Transfers
If your artwork is detailed — think photographic imagery, gradients, or complex multi-colour logos — a digital heat transfer may be a better option than screen printing. It allows full-colour reproduction without the per-colour setup costs, making it more accessible at lower quantities. Embroidery
Embroidery on tote bags is less common than screen printing, but it’s a fantastic choice when you want a premium, tactile result — particularly on thicker canvas or structured bags. It adds a level of perceived quality that resonates well in corporate gifting contexts. Pad Printing and Sublimation
Pad printing is less common on fabric tote bags but is sometimes used on synthetic or laminated surfaces. Sublimation, on the other hand, works beautifully on polyester-based totes and allows edge-to-edge full-colour coverage. Budgeting for Affordable Branded Tote Bags in Brisbane
Let’s talk numbers, because budget transparency is what separates a smooth ordering experience from a stressful one.
As a general guide for the Brisbane market in 2026:
- Basic non-woven tote bags with a single-colour print: approximately $2.50–$5.00 per unit at 250+ pieces
- Natural cotton totes (180 GSM) with a two-colour screen print: approximately $5.00–$9.00 per unit at 100–250 pieces
- Premium canvas or jute totes with full-colour decoration: approximately $9.00–$18.00 per unit depending on size and complexity
These figures are approximate and will vary based on bag weight, decoration complexity, number of imprint colours, and whether you need individual packaging. Setup fees for screen printing typically range from $50–$150 per colour, so factor those into your total cost calculation, especially for smaller runs.
Turnaround times in Brisbane generally sit at 10–15 business days from artwork approval for standard orders, with rush options available at a premium. If you’re planning for an event, always build in at least three to four weeks from briefing to delivery to allow for proof approvals, any amendments, and shipping time.

Practical Tips for Ordering Branded Tote Bags in Brisbane
Start with a Clear Brief
Before you contact any supplier, get clear on your requirements: How many bags do you need? What’s your deadline? Do you have print-ready artwork? What’s your total budget including GST and delivery? Having this information ready will get you accurate quotes faster.
Request a Pre-Production Sample
Particularly for larger orders (300+ units), always request a physical sample or a digital proof before approving production. Colours can shift between screen and print, and it’s far easier to adjust at the proof stage than after 500 bags have been produced.
